The Importance of Rock Mass Characterization for Rock Socketed Foundations
Rock mechanics investigations undertaken by the Department of Transport and Main Roads (TMR) in Queensland, Australia, as part of the pre-tender information for the Second Gateway Bridge (Duplication) have been revisited. In addition to the conventional rock substance characterization, this investigation included rock direct shear tests (CNS and CNL) and a significant number of rock pressuremeter testing to provide specialist rock mechanics information for the design of rock socketed foundations. This paper is focused on the major rock lithology intercepted, i.e., sandstone. Sandstone in the Sydney basin has been widely researched, and the findings from this study are compared with the published information on the Sydney Sandstone as well as from other sources. Findings published by the Second Gateway Bridge Designers are used for comparison where relevant, especially on the test piles which can serve as a useful reference.
